I Got My Kid a Horrible Back-to-School Outfit

Posted on September 6th, 2012 by Rachel

Little kids are way too much fun to troll. With their lack of life experience coupled with their inability to understand sarcasm, it’s fairly easy to set up a decent prank on almost anybody under the age of seven. Jimmy Kimmel, the host of Jimmy Kimmel Live!, has been spearheading the “troll your kids” movement. He enlists the help of his viewers to prank their kids and video-tape their reactions. His favorite videos are then edited into a full compilation which showcases some of the funniest reactions you could expect in these situations.

If you’re already a Kimmel fan, you are probably familiar with his previous stunts. Last summer, he asked parents to wake their kids up for school… even though school was not yet in session. Last Halloween, he instructed parents to simply tell their kids they ate all their Halloween candy. The kids’ reactions were predictably explosive and hilarious… actually, I’m STILL quoting the last two kids at the end (“YOU SNEAKY MOM!!” works well in any situation… give it a try!). Around Christmas time, he told parents to give their kids an “early Christmas present”… but not an ordinary gift. A terrible gift. We’re talking old bananas and batteries over here! The kids reacted quite appropriately; and once again, Kimmel gifted his audience with a great compilation of his favorite videos. It seems like no kid is safe, as every time Kimmel issues a challenge, more and more parents deliver.

For Kimmel’s latest Youtube challenge, he told parents to pick out the ugliest, gaudiest clothes they could find and tell their kids it would be their back-to-school outfit. Once again, the parents delivered and happily trolled their kids into thinking they’ve got the worst fashion sense of all time. I’ve got to say, with having the prankster Dad that I grew up with, I am beyond relieved that Jimmy Kimmel Live! was NOT on the air when I was a kid. I am positive I’d end up in one of these compilations. On the other hand, I genuinely hope Kimmel is still on the air when I have kids… because I am totally taking part in his pranks (like father, like daughter…). Check out the video below!
